// Production authz matcher: decisions that matter
export async function handle_authz_matcher(input: unknown): Promise<Result> {
  const parsed = schema.safeParse(input);
  if (!parsed.success) throw new ValidationError(parsed.error);
  const span = tracer.startSpan("authz-matcher");
  try {
    if (await repo.seen(parsed.data.idempotencyKey)) return { ok: true, deduped: true };
    const out = await repo.execute(parsed.data);
    await repo.mark(parsed.data.idempotencyKey);
    return out;
  } finally {
    span.end();
  }
}
